GUEST SPEAKER: Jay Karen, PAII-THE NEW AGE OF MARKETING

Marketing is no longer just having rack cards and a pretty web site. In the age of Web 2.0, marketing now includes monitoring and influencing your reputation vis-a-vis all the various and new forms of social media web sites. ie On line comments from TripAdvisor to BedandBreakfast.com, plus Yelp, Twitter, Flicker, Facebook, YouTube and even Google...what's an Innkeeper to do?

Jay will give us the do's and don'ts to become confident players in the new age of marketing.

A. Innkeepers Secrets and Planning for the Unexpected

Panel of BBAV Innkeepers John Roberts-A B&B At Llewellyn Lodge Lexington, Dick Cabell-The Inn at Sugar Hollow Farm Charlottesville and Janice Cowan-The Summerfield Inn Abingdon

Inn keeping is often stressful. We must be all things to all people, but forget our own needs. This session will give you time saving hints, ideas for how to gain guest appreciation, and discuss the importance of a "Crisis Plan of Action" when things do go wrong. These experienced innkeepers will give you new ideas on how to handle the everyday tasks, and maybe enjoy them more!

B. Sales Strategies for Attracting Guests Mid-Week (and every day!)

Peter Scherman the B&B Team

Innkeepers have more tools available to them today to market their inn than ever in the past. But there are still some great tips, tricks and fundamentals to get guests into your inn even in the slowest time and days of the week. In this session you will learn about the power of one-on-one relationships, creative offerings and incentives, and making your inn attractive to mid-week travelers.

B. Partnering Strategies-Identify and Implement Marketing with Others

Dave and Heidi Lanford The Iris Inn Waynesboro  Moderators.

There is a brand new state-wide initiative to build these partnerships using the VTC as a clearinghouse. A speaker from VTC will offer suggestions and information regarding this program. Other regional members will share their experiences with co-venturing. The challenges of being found by our target markets are greatly enhanced when we combine our resources.
